The first ever GAMMA vs SPARMAX Muay Thai sparring competition was held last Saturday, Feb. 21st. With very little Muay Thai competition to be found in Quebec these days, GAMMA instructor Patrick Charron extended an invitation to our friends at SPARMAX for a small sparring competition. Fighters were matched up by weight and experience and competed in 3 X 2 min. round matches. Here are the results: Raj (GAMMA) vs Philippe (SPARMAX): fought to a draw. Not bad considering Raj is a wrestler who only recently took up Muay Thai and was giving up a few pounds to his opponent. David (GAMMA) vs Pineault (SPARMAX): David took a few good shots early from the heavy-handed lefty which proved to be a little too much for him this time around. Though disapointed by his performance, he promises to come back stronger and has already requested a rematch down the line. Jeremy (GAMMA) vs Remi (SPARMAX): When Jeremy's original opponent failed to show, Remi Gelinas, a 9 year Muay Thai veteran agreed to step in and take his place. Though he was facing an opponent with a great deal more competitive experience, Jeremy more than held his own and gave fans 3 exciting rounds displaying brilliant technique from both sides, leading to a draw from the judges. Luis (GAMMA) vs Louis-Philippe (SPARMAX): Another very exciting match-up, pitting two very technical fighters and fast-paced action. Though less experienced than his SPARMAX rival, Luis showed off his beautiful technique in a hard fought battle. A misplaced knee late in the second round slowed him down though, leading to his opponent's victory. Maxime (GAMMA) vs Martin (SPARMAX): Deemed to be the fight of the night given the combined experience of these two fighters. Maxime was lacking the competition experience that Martin had which led to an easy victory for the SPARMAX fighter. The purpose of this event was to give experience to fighters of both sides in a competitive though respectful atmosphere. Both sides came out of it with their heads held high and will do it again, this time at SPARMAX in Rosemere, on March 21st. Stay tuned for details. |
